Remove query string from url javascript without reloading. Jan 28, 2013 · Thi...

Remove query string from url javascript without reloading. Jan 28, 2013 · This code will clean the URL in the browser address bar without reloading the page. 56 under Linux. This works for me with Firefox 10. react router 4 friendly! Dec 31, 2025 · The query string parameters in the following routable page component also work in a non-routable component without an @page directive (for example, Search. Finally, we use window. searchParams. # Remove the query string and hash from a URL in JavaScript You can use the same approach to remove the hash from the URL. Conclusion Deleting query string parameters in JavaScript is far simpler and more reliable with the URL and URLSearchParams APIs than with regex. Nov 4, 2025 · Explore multiple expert solutions for dynamically adding, updating, or removing query parameters in JavaScript URLs using browser APIs and custom functions. JavaScript provides powerful tools to manipulate URLs, and in this guide, we’ll explore *step-by-step* how to remove URL parameters efficiently. href to load the page. For example, you have a full URL and need to get the "clean" version without the query string. razor for a shared Search component used in other components). It is the recommended best practice for any URL manipulation task. Jan 16, 2026 · While useful, there are times you may need to **remove** these parameters—for example, after a form submission, to clean up the URL for sharing, or to reset a user’s state without reloading the page. After the page loads, I do not require the query string. This is in typescript you can convert into javascript as well. So I want to remove the query string from the address bar without a page reload. Jan 16, 2026 · 6. I tr May 25, 2023 · Over the last few days, we learned about the URL and URLSearchParams APIs. Today, we’re going to put them together with the History API to modify a URL without reloading the page. The Core Method (Recommended): The URL Object The URL object is a modern, built-in interface in JavaScript designed to parse and manipulate URLs safely and correctly. URL and split function to the url you want to load and use the method window. 0. This may be an old question but I have tried this method to remove query params. UPDATE: I've migrated to Pelican and haven't enabled this script on the blog! Updated on 2013-01-30 Here is another I've made a custom hook to update query params without reloading the page. 1312. Simply set the hash property on the URL object to an empty string. Mar 4, 2024 · The function takes a URL as a parameter and removes the query string from the URL. Key takeaways: Use new URL(url) to parse a URL. location. It works for HTML5 enabled browsers. 1578 and Chrome 24. replaceState () to replace the current URL in the browser's history with the new URL, effectively removing the query string from the address bar without reloading the page. 12, Opera 12. 02. delete(paramName) to remove a parameter. Use url. In fact I'm using this snippet on this very own blog as well. Currently with what I have below, a user will submit the form and the page reloads and has query string in the browser url then the below will run but it reloads the page for a second time. history. We also have an affiliate program, where people can send people to that page using a URL that contains a query string parameter Apr 1, 2014 · I simply would like to know a way to remove this query string from the browser url WITHOUT reloading the page. These built-in tools handle edge cases, improve readability, and reduce maintenance costs. Seems to work smoothly for me as I needed a reload as well combined with removing of query params. Let’s dig in! An example URL Let’s imagine that we have a page with some products. May 22, 2012 · I have a URL with a long query string attached to it. Aug 30, 2011 · 0 you can use document. ljhul cndjqfoe eriup hclc hsszw

Remove query string from url javascript without reloading.  Jan 28, 2013 · Thi...Remove query string from url javascript without reloading.  Jan 28, 2013 · Thi...